Disclosure
Unlike Futurama's staff, Rick and Morty writers have no science backgrounds
“Admittedly, unlike Futurama, none of us on the staff have, we are barely educated. We're not mathematicians. We don't really know that much about science. We're writing from the point of view of tropes and genre stuff, and we want to tell good stories.”

Assertion Not checkable as stated
Rick and Morty writers did not know Marvel's Council of Reeds
“People did say, did you guys rip off the Council of Reeds, which is a storyline from the Fantastic Four, which is a bunch of Reed Richards from different parallel realities in the Marvel Universe formed a Council of Reeds. No, we didn't know about that.”
Assertion Not checkable as stated
Rick and Morty writers debated whether Mr. Meeseeks was human-sized
“And Justin, and it was, I'm not kidding, it was the blue dress, gold dress of the writers room, because half the people reading the same script and crew imagined them life-size, and half imagined them as tiny little gremlin things, or smaller than gremlins.”
Assertion Not checkable as stated
The Ricks Must Be Crazy originated from a dipping sauce pitch
“Justin had this idea of That Rick had some machine that it would, he would liquefy an entire civilization because it was the only way to create this incredibly delicious dipping sauce he loved.”
